1934 Duesenberg Die Cast
Both Gary Cooper and Clark Gable owned a Duesenberg--for good reason. In the 30's, they were considered the fastest, finest cars in America. The supercharged Model J (often referred to as the "SJ") boasted 320 hp and a top speed of 135-140 mph!
